Darren has over 25 years’ experience of working within the Financial Services Industry. In 2011 after many of the large corporate financial companies pulled out of the financial services industry, Darren decided it was time to set up his own company and with the Support of Paul Hancox, On 28th September 2011, Crystal Clear Financial Planning (CCFPL) was set up. Then on 28th May 2015, they expanded and Chrysalis Wealth Management (CWML) was born! Darren and Paul, were the Directors of CCFPL & CWML until Paul retired in 2022.

Since 2015, the CWML team has continued to grow and develop to ensure that together we are achieving the best outcomes for our customers. No matter where the future takes CWML, it will always remain a company focused on core values, principles and trust, started back in 2015 by 2 friends.

Darren has the overall responsibility in exploring new and existing business opportunities, developing business strategies for growth and supporting his team in being the best that they can be and providing a great customer service to all of our clients, new or existing. His strong desire and passion to be the guiding hand through a client’s financial needs, came from being a fully qualified financial adviser and holding a diploma in Financial Services along with other notable accreditations.
